Egg Muffins in Oven

These easy egg muffins are perfect for a quick breakfast or meal prep. Packed with protein and veggies, they're a healthy and delicious way to start your day!
Prep Time 10 minutes
Cook Time 22 minutes
Total Time 32 minutes
Servings: 11 muffins
Course: Breakfast, Brunch
Cuisine: American
Calories: 120

Ingredients
  

Ingredients
  • 8 large eggs
  • 0.5 Cup heavy cream
  • 3 slices cooked turkey bacon, chopped
  • 1.5 Cup chopped fresh spinach
  • 1 Cup shredded cheese of choice, divided ((cheddar, Colby jack, Swiss, gouda... you have lots of great options!))
  • 0.25 teaspoon salt
  • 0.125 teaspoon pepper

Method
 

  1. Preheat oven to 350°F and spray muffin tins with non-stick spray.
  2. Whisk together the eggs and cream in a large mixing bowl.
  3. Mix in turkey bacon, spinach, 3/4 Cup cheese, salt, and pepper.
  4. Divide egg mixture evenly between muffin cups and top with remaining cheese.
  5. Bake for 18-22 minutes until egg bites have risen and edges are golden brown.
  6. Cool in muffin tins, then transfer to serving platter or wire rack.
  7. Serve warm and enjoy!

Notes

These egg muffins can be stored in the refrigerator for up to 3 days or frozen for longer storage. Reheat in the microwave or oven.
